Help me decide which hotel please!

Staying for 3 nights in Prague. Looking to spend around $300 per night. Want to stay less than 1000$ total. Also have a rental car we need to park. Hotel Julius, Hilton Prague or other? Pros/Cons. We are Hilton members.

We stayed at the Hotel hastal and loved it. Quick walk to the city center, bank ATM on the way, nice restaurant across the street, lovely breakfast. Their website says parking is a 3 minute walk away and is €25 per night and is paid at the hotel, which isn’t too bad. We paid €40 in Zagreb recently. When we stayed there one of Rick’s groups was also there.

Our first time in Prague we stayed at the Hilton but I didn’t like the location. It was further out and I thought the area was suspect. This was in 2002. We stayed at Hastal our second visit in 2014 and liked it so much more. PS my husband was a Hilton employee and even with the discount I opted for the Hotel Hastal.

Hastal and Ventana are nice places but neither have parking. Julius is pretty new but it has parking. There are two Hilton Hotels in Prague. The original is the Hilton Central and the newer one is the Hilton Old Town. As far as parking is concerned the original Hilton is free for guests but the Hilton Old Town you pay extra. I would enquire with the Hilton Old Town as to whether, as members, you get free parking there as it's a better location than the original. Or the Hotel Maximilian next to the Hastal has parking options.
